The short version

Highland is significantly wealthier than the US average, with a median household income of $200,000. Population has declined 6% since 2019. 81%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, well above the national rate of 33%. Median home value is $721,900. With a median age of 46.3, the population is older than the US median of 38.8. Households here earn about 130% more than the Maryland median.

Frequently asked

How many people live in Highland, Maryland?

Highland, Maryland has about 1,133 residents according to the 2020 American Community Survey.

What is the median household income in Highland, Maryland?

The typical household in Highland, Maryland earns about $200,000 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is Highland, Maryland expensive?

In Highland, Maryland, the median home is worth about $721,900.

How educated are people in Highland, Maryland?

About 80.8% of adults age 25 and over in Highland, Maryland h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in Highland, Maryland?

About 2.5% of people in Highland, Maryland live below the federal poverty line.
